May-28-16  Howard: Browne states in The Stress of Chess that he "missed a couple of clear wins" around the 30th move...whatever that means.
May-28-16
Premium Chessgames Member
  tamar: Probably Browne meant 30...Qe3+ 31 Kg2 Ng5


click for larger view

with double threat on f3 and e5

He was still winning with the move he chose 30...Ba3 31 Rd1 when 31...Qe3+ works again, but 31...Bc5 throws it away.
